Find your purpose working as a Nursing Assistant at the Melrose Hospital! Our team is dedicated to providing comprehensive, compassionate care to our diverse patient population. We value our Nursing Assistants as crucial members of our healthcare team, committed to enhancing the well-being of every patient. As a Nursing Assistant, you will play a key role in delivering quality nursing care under the supervision of registered nurses. You will assist in the development, implementation and evaluation of individualized nursing care plans, addressing the physical, psychological and spiritual needs of our patients. Your role will also involve coordinating patient appointments, communicating with patients both on the phone and in person and performing various clerical tasks.

  • Schedule
    • Part-time | 48 hours every two weeks | Melrose Hospital 
    • Various 12-hour day and night shifts required 
    • Required shifts include 7:00 am - 7:30 pm and 7:00 pm – 7:30 am 
    • Every third weekend | Rotating holidays 
       
  • Pay and Benefits
    • Starting pay begins at $21.53 per hour; exact wage determined by years of related experience 
      • Pay range: $19.15 - $29.28 per hour 
    • Shift differentials for evenings, nights and weekends 
    • Tuition reimbursement and college grant programs available 
    • Part-timebenefits: Medical, dental, PTO, retirement, employee discounts and more! 
       
  •  Qualifications 
    • High school diploma or GED preferred 
    • American Heart Association (AHA) BLS Healthcare Provider card required within 30 days of employment

What We Do

As an integrated, not-for-profit organization, CentraCare is working to improve the lives and wellbeing of those living in Central Minnesota. CentraCare provides care through hospitals located in St. Cloud, Long Prairie, Melrose, Monticello, Paynesville and Sauk Centre with more than 25 clinics and specialty centers throughout the region. Additionally, Carris Health, a wholly-owned subsidiary of CentraCare, is comprised of Rice Memorial Hospital in Willmar, Redwood Hospital in Redwood Falls and seven clinics in the Southwest and West Central region of the state. CentraCare – St. Cloud Hospital has been a Magnet-designated hospital since 2004 and repeatedly receives national recognition for its outstanding quality measures. CentraCare provides comprehensive primary through tertiary care, CentraCare also operates numerous specialty services, including the CentraCare Heart & Vascular Center, Coborn Cancer Center and the CentraCare Kidney Program.
